How much do computer assistant j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 14, 2026, the average yearly pay for computer assistant in South Carolina is $44,818.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$35,300.00 and $51,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a computer assistant?

A computer assistant uses their technical and communication skills to help people troubleshoot problems with their computers. Sometimes referred to as technical support or customer support staff, computer assistants know about computers and the software they run. Their primary job duties include listening to customers describe the problems they are having and then walking them through a series of steps to get any issues resolved. Depending on the company you work for, you may also assist employees with their computer setups and help develop training guides. Some computer assistants work in call centers while others communicate exclusively through online chat or email. The minimum educational qualifications for this career include a high school diploma or G.E.D. certificate, although some employers may prefer you to have an associate degree in computer science and previous experience in a similar role.

What are some common challenges faced by computer assistants in supporting end-users, and how can they effectively address them?

Computer Assistants often encounter challenges such as troubleshooting diverse hardware and software issues, managing multiple support requests simultaneously, and explaining technical concepts to users with varying levels of computer literacy. To address these challenges effectively, strong organizational and communication skills are essential. Building a knowledge base of common solutions, prioritizing tickets based on urgency, and maintaining patience and empathy with users can greatly enhance the support experience and lead to improved outcomes.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a computer assistant,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Computer Assistant, you need strong knowledge of computer hardware, software applications, troubleshooting techniques, and typically at least an associate degree in a related field. Familiarity with operating systems, office productivity software, basic networking, and help desk ticketing systems is commonly required. Excellent communication, problem-solving abilities, and patience are valuable soft skills for this position. These skills ensure efficient technical support, minimize downtime, and foster a productive work environment.

Job Title: SUE CAD Technician
Work Location: Atlanta, GA
Salary: Based on experience and will be discussed with manager in interview
Position Overview:
Accura is seeking a skilled SUE CAD Technician to join our dynamic team. The ideal candidate will have experience processing survey data, developing precise SUE CAD plans, and ensuring compliance with GDOT standards. This role involves close collaboration with project managers, field crews, and requires proficiency in various CAD software.
Duties/Responsibilities:
  • Process raw survey data from multiple sources into CAD-compatible formats.
  • Develop detailed and accurate SUE CAD plans in alignment with GDOT's Plan Development Process (PDP) and Electronic Data Guidelines (EDG).
  • Conduct rigorous QA/QC checks on CAD drawings to ensure accuracy and adherence to project specifications.
  • Follow GDOT's SUE Deliverable Checklist to ensure compliance with regulatory and project standards.
  • Work closely with the SUE Project Manager to meet project goals, timelines, and deliverables.
  • Coordinate with project managers, providing updates and addressing any project-related issues.
  • Collaborate with field crews to verify utility locations and resolve discrepancies in data.
  • Identify opportunities for improvement within CAD workflows, proposing methods to enhance efficiency.
  • Assist in other related tasks as needed to support project goals and client needs.

Education/Experience:
  • High school diploma or GED.
  • Minimum 2 years of experience as a SUE CAD Technician.
  • Proficiency in MicroStation v8i, OpenRoads, AutoCAD Civil 3D, and other relevant software.
  • Experience with GDOT projects is highly preferred.
  • Strong ability to read and interpret maps and technical drawings.
  • Comprehensive understanding of utility systems, layout, and geospatial configurations.
  • Ability to interpret and transpose utility records and as-built drawing.
  • Strong verbal and written communication skills
  • Ability to work independently with minimal supervision.
